• Visit Rebornbuddy
  • Visit Panda Profiles
  • Visit LLamamMagic
  • HB ARCHIVES: Singular--DO NOT DELETE

    Discussion in 'Archives' started by bobby53, Nov 19, 2012.

    1. chinajade

      chinajade Well-Known Member Moderator Buddy Core Dev

      Joined:
      Jul 20, 2010
      Messages:
      17,540
      Likes Received:
      172
      Trophy Points:
      63
      Hi, Lockwood,

      The information you posted will be useless to Bobby53. The movement could happen due to a misbehaving plugin, "Find Vendors Automatically" being turned on, or any of dozens of other things. If it is indeed Singular, Bobby53 will need to see the sequence of events under which the situation occurs.

      If you seriously want the problem addressed, please submit your complaint in the format called out in Post #4.

      cheers,
      chinajade
       
      Last edited: Dec 15, 2012
    2. kavlantis

      kavlantis New Member

      Joined:
      Nov 20, 2012
      Messages:
      468
      Likes Received:
      2
      Trophy Points:
      0
      The latest version of shaman enchantment never use flame shock which is like the bread and butter skill.
      Using kicks leveling profiles if that makes any difference.
      Everything is up to date.
       
    3. csl5707

      csl5707 New Member

      Joined:
      Sep 1, 2012
      Messages:
      284
      Likes Received:
      0
      Trophy Points:
      0
      Hunter?s Pet Died

      Hunter?s Pet Died and keep trying to summon out instead of resurrection。
      Log attach fail cause too big.
      [Singular] [Pet] Calling out pet #1 [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      Enabling Check at 22:35:59
      Will Run Next Check At 22:38:59
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      Enabling Check at 22:36:58
      Will Run Next Check At 22:39:58
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
      [Singular] [Pet] Calling out pet #1
       
    4. Outbit

      Outbit New Member

      Joined:
      Dec 16, 2012
      Messages:
      5
      Likes Received:
      0
      Trophy Points:
      1
      What Class+Spec are you?: Demo Warlock
      What 'context' is the bot in? (Instance, BG, Normal): Questing
      What level are you?: 23
      Have you made any modifications to Singular?: No
      What time (HH:MM:SS) or LogMark did your issue occur? 15:22:24.676
      What happened (be specific)? It casted Metamorphosis but stood still/did not use any spells/attacks.
      Did you attach a complete debug log? Yes

      View attachment 6688 2012-12-16 15.54.txt
       
    5.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Thanks for the post, here's the response [CLICK HERE]
       
    6.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Sorry, but the log window doesn't contain the information needed. If the log file is too large, compress as .ZIP the log file before attaching. The issue is fixed in the latest version downloaded from this thread, but if for some reason you encounter an issue please See Post #4 [CLICK HERE] for steps on posting bug reports. Thanks again and good luck with your Hunter, Bobby53
       
    7.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Outbit, Thanks for the detailed post. Unfortunately that's a partial log file and is missing a lot of the information I need which is only appears at the beginning of the file. Please do the following to provide all the detail needed for this issue:

      - Click Config Class button
      - On General tab, set Debug Logging to true
      - Click Save

      Now start the bot and run until your issue occurs again. If the log file is too large, compress as a .ZIP before uploading. I'll need this to track the decisions being made in your circumstance so we can hopefully understand what occurred and resolve for you. Thanks and good luck with your Warlock, Bobby53
       
      Last edited: Dec 16, 2012
    8. Outbit

      Outbit New Member

      Joined:
      Dec 16, 2012
      Messages:
      5
      Likes Received:
      0
      Trophy Points:
      1
      This is all i have. I stopped it after the CC ended metamorphis. Not sure how i can make it more detailed.
       
    9.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Outbit, I was in the process of editing the response when you posted. Thanks again for the detailed post. Unfortunately that's a partial log file and is missing a lot of the information I need which is only appears at the beginning of the file. Please do the following to provide all the detail needed for this issue:

      - Click Class Config button
      - On General tab, set Debug Logging to true
      - Click Save

      Now start the bot and run until your issue occurs again. You'll want to upload the entire log file without editing. If the log file is too large, compress as a .ZIP before uploading. I'll need this to track the decisions being made in your circumstance so we can hopefully understand what occurred and resolve for you. Thanks and good luck with your Warlock, Bobby53
       
      Last edited: Dec 16, 2012
    10. Outbit

      Outbit New Member

      Joined:
      Dec 16, 2012
      Messages:
      5
      Likes Received:
      0
      Trophy Points:
      1
      For some reason it's working now all of the sudden. I bealive the problem was the passive spell called "Metamorphosis: Touch Of Chaos which changes my Shadow bolt to Touch of Chaos. What need to be changed is That at lower level it uses Shadow bolt until it have learned that passive spell.
       
    11.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Outbit, Thanks for the follow up. Glad it's working, but it may be a little different than you anticipate. Metamorphosis: Touch of Chaos isn't a passive spell, it's a spell override that replaces Shadow Bolt. It is learned at 25 so it is possible that the since the issue occurred at level 23 there was some issue there, however Metamorphosis is learned at level 10 when you select a specialization. If you have been Demonology since then and it worked previously then there was a different problem. In the event things do not work as expected for some reason, it is important to follow the steps I mentioned in the last reply so I have the data available to know specifically what's taking place. It contains an extra step that results in additional log file information designed to provide more info specific to Demonology Warlock users. I'll look at a level 10 Demo Lock and see if the issue occurs. Otherwise I'll need some good reports from our members to determine if there is a issue. Thanks again for the post and good luck with your Lock, Bobby53
       
      Last edited: Dec 16, 2012
    12. zeldrak

      zeldrak Well-Known Member

      Joined:
      Oct 25, 2010
      Messages:
      3,516
      Likes Received:
      25
      Trophy Points:
      48
      @bobby53

      Quick question for you bobby, and it's regarding ShamWoW and Singular. Did you incorporate ShamWoW into Singular's shaman routine, or are you still working on ShamWoW as a standalone CR? Just wondering because I've noticed you're active here now with updating Singular, and when I checked the ShamWoW thread, you hadn't posted there in quite some time. People were mentioning how ShamWoW wasn't working properly now, and were wondering when it would get updated. My theory is that you've incorporated some, if not the majority, of the ShamWoW CR logic into Singular. If this isn't the case, could you perhaps share whether or not you intend on updating ShamWoW anytime soon?

      Sorry, not trying to hijack a thread or anything with anything other than what it's meant for. Just putting off leveling my shaman since I used to depend on ShamWoW and haven't used anything else to play it. I'm afraid of other CRs performing not quite living up to ShamWoW's reputation.
       
    13. cheburator

      cheburator New Member

      Joined:
      Nov 1, 2012
      Messages:
      35
      Likes Received:
      0
      Trophy Points:
      0
      Problem with shadow priest rotation

      Hi Bobby,
      I've been looking at your shadow priest combat behavior and there is a problem with it. I will NOT post a log here as there's nothing to see in the log. Instead I will refer to you code file, specifically shadow.cs, from line 154 onwards.

      There are several behaviors defined there, I will pick the first one, although this is relevant for all the cases where you cast Vampiric Touch.
      Code:
                                 
      new PrioritySelector(
      1.  Spell.Cast("Shadow Word: Death", ret => StyxWoW.Me.CurrentTarget.HealthPercent <= 20),
      2.  // We don't want to dot targets below 40% hp to conserve mana. Mind Blast/Flay will kill them soon anyway
      3.  Spell.Cast("Mind Blast", ret => StyxWoW.Me.GetCurrentPower(WoWPowerType.ShadowOrbs) < 3),
      4.  Spell.Buff("Devouring Plague", true, ret => StyxWoW.Me.GetCurrentPower(WoWPowerType.ShadowOrbs) >= 3),
      5.  Spell.Buff("Shadow Word: Pain", true, ret => StyxWoW.Me.CurrentTarget.Elite || StyxWoW.Me.CurrentTarget.HealthPercent > 40),
      6.  Spell.Buff("Vampiric Touch", true, ret => StyxWoW.Me.CurrentTarget.Elite || StyxWoW.Me.CurrentTarget.HealthPercent > 40),
      7.  Spell.Cast("Mindbender", ret => StyxWoW.Me.CurrentTarget.Elite || StyxWoW.Me.CurrentTarget.HealthPercent > 50),
      8.  Spell.Cast("Power Infusion"),
      9.  Spell.Cast("Mind Blast"),
      10.  Spell.Cast("Shadowfiend", ret => StyxWoW.Me.ManaPercent <= SingularSettings.Instance.Priest.ShadowfiendMana && StyxWoW.Me.CurrentTarget.HealthPercent >= 60), // Mana check is for mana management. Don't mess with it
      11. Spell.Cast("Mind Flay", ret => StyxWoW.Me.ManaPercent >= SingularSettings.Instance.Priest.MindFlayMana),
      12.  // Helpers.Common.CreateUseWand(ret => SingularSettings.Instance.Priest.UseWand), // we no longer have wands or shoot
      13.  Movement.CreateMoveToTargetBehavior(true, 35f)
      )),
      
      I will refer to the line numbers i inserted in the code above.

      2. The damage done by Mind Spike no longer depends on the Shadow Orbs present. It still consumes the DoT effects. The change that needs to happen depends on a talent called "From Darkness, Comes Light." As a shadow priest, whenever Vampiric Touch ticks you have a chance to gain a buf called "Surge of Darkness" that can stack twice. Whenever Surge of Darkness is up, you want to cast Mind Spike. It will not consume the DoT and will deal 50% more damage. This is really the first priority cast, and you should interrupt Mind Flay in order to cast it.

      Because of this you want to always have Vampiric Touch up, as it has a good chance of proc-ing Surge of Darkness. This also pertains to your pull behavior, line 96
      Code:
                      
      Spell.Cast("Mind Blast"),
      Spell.Buff("Vampiric Touch", true, ret => !SpellMnanager.HasSpell("Mind Spike") || StyxWoW.Me.CurrentTarget.Elite),
      
      If the talent "From Darkness, Comes Light" is used. You should pull with Vampiric Touch.

      3. The talent "Divine Insight" gives a chance to reset mind blast and makes it instant cast and cost no mana, when the proc occurs you gain a buf called "Divine Insight".

      12. If you equip a wand, you can use it to attack. The line should be uncommented


      This means that your rotation should be:
      1. IF Shadow Word: Death is up & Shadow Orbs < 3 ==> Shadow Word: Death
      2. IF Shadow orbs < 3 & Divine Insight ==> Mind Blast
      3. IF Shadow orbs == 3 ==> Devouring Plague
      4. IF Diving Insight is up ==> Mind Blast
      5. IF Surge of Darkness ==> Mind Spike
      6. IF Shadow Word: Insanity is up ==> Shadow word: Insanity
      6. IF time left on Vampiric Touch < 1.3sec ==> Vampiric Touch (this value really depends on your haste, but 1.3 should be a reasonable number)
      7. IF Mind Blast is up ==> Mind Blast
      8. IF Mindbender is up ==> Mindbender
      8. IF no Shadow Word: Pain ==> Shadow Word: Pain
      9. IF mana problem and Shadowfiend is up ==> Shadowfiend
      10. IF mana problem and Dispersion is up ==> Dispersion
      11. IF mana problem & has wand ==> Wand

      Power Infusion is usually only useful in instances/raids.
       
    14.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      zeldrak, Thanks for the post. No, there is no merging of the two. I've been focusing on Singular at the moment but will be following up on ShamWOW soon. -Bobby53
       
    15.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Public Service Announcement to all Singular Users....

      There is always information in the log file that is important to me. I value every members feedback and the log file provides a baseline for me to understand the version, settings, and context which led to your experience. I don't need you to waste your valuable time evaluating whether you believe it should be provided --- I am letting you know that omitting a log file from your post is a signal to me that the issue is not important to you and so shouldn't be important to me either. -Bobby53
       
      chinajade likes this.
    16. tomten

      tomten Banned

      Joined:
      Jun 25, 2012
      Messages:
      302
      Likes Received:
      5
      Trophy Points:
      0
      Great changes for warrior! :D

      However, i want it my way lol! :)
      Would it be enough to edit line 108(in 'protection.cs') ?
      Code:
                                  
      Spell.Cast("Recklessness", ret => Me.GotTarget && Me.CurrentTarget.IsBoss),
      I cant code so tried searching a few of the files for something relevant to 'IsMob' or whatever but nothing obvious, then tried looking at BB cause changes said it was cast on cooldown, but still has 'CurrentTarget.IsBoss' so no luck there either :(
       

      Attached Files:

      Last edited: Dec 17, 2012
      bobby53 likes this.
    17. jase

      jase New Member

      Joined:
      Oct 29, 2012
      Messages:
      13
      Likes Received:
      0
      Trophy Points:
      0
      Getting lag spikes once a minute after a fresh install of honorbuddy whilst using singular. Cpu usage drops considerably during the spikes, runs fine with CLU and other routes but I find singlar does more dps so is there anyway I can fix it.

      Few more things Ive wanting to ask so will put here. Is it possible to turn off food eating and buffing completely in singular. Seem to eat all the time even with 90% health, mana. I dropped the health/mana in class config but it still does it. And the instant buffing when people leave/join or are resurrected in raid is very obvious.

      How to stop druid coming out of bear form and using heal aswell, thanks.
       
    18. tomten

      tomten Banned

      Joined:
      Jun 25, 2012
      Messages:
      302
      Likes Received:
      5
      Trophy Points:
      0
      2 posts above yours.
      TL;DR: No log, no help! :p
       
    19. bobby53

      bobby53 New Member

      Joined:
      Jan 15, 2010
      Messages:
      4,040
      Likes Received:
      178
      Trophy Points:
      0
      Tomten, Too funny! Thanks for interjecting some log file humor! The update to Recklessness will be in the next release. -Bobby53
       
    20. xpz

      xpz New Member

      Joined:
      Jul 17, 2012
      Messages:
      19
      Likes Received:
      0
      Trophy Points:
      0
      Hey Bobby.

      The elemental shaman is using water shield instead of the lightning shield, when grouped.
       

    Share This Page